Documentation status
No product-specific UPLC/MS, identity, quantity, purity or endotoxin report is currently attached to the Tesamorelin 20mg listing. Purity Collective therefore does not present a lot number, numerical analytical result, test date or pass-style quality claim for this variant. For identity, FDA product-status boundaries and quantity-specific record review, read the Tesamorelin research and COA guide.
The documents published on the 10mg page describe that separate catalog record and must not be used as evidence for this 20mg listing. Before procurement, request the documents applicable to the offered inventory and match the compound, stated quantity, lot, dates, methods, specifications and results. The guide to reading a peptide COA explains how to review those fields when records become available.

Procurement record review
- Confirm that Tesamorelin and the stated 20mg quantity match the procurement request.
- Request the current SKU, supplied format and product-specific analytical documents.
- Do not use the Tesamorelin 10mg reports as evidence for this variant.
- Apply your laboratory’s own supplier-qualification, acceptance, storage and handling procedures.
